Hmm, yeah - that doesn't work for me I'm afraid; it's mixing content with code.

The titles should be defined in the HTML pages themselves. We do that everywhere else by including a template block like the following in the lowest level content:

{% block title %}Contributing{% endblock %}

And then in base.html:

<title>{% block title %}{% endblock %}</title>
